Contribute
Register

Kernel Panic on Boot - AppleHDA related?

Status
Not open for further replies.
Joined
Jul 6, 2017
Messages
16
Motherboard
Z170-UD3
CPU
i7-6700k
Graphics
Radeon vii
I recently updated to Catalina and about a week after the update I've started having the weirdest issue where it will kernel panic on boot.

The only solution I've found is to boot into safe mode and use hackintool's "rebuilde KextCache and repair permissions". This will allow me to boot normally. But only for a while. It only works for 1-3 boots and then I have to do it again.

I've also tried looking at logs in the console to see what the kernel panic is from, but I only see logs from the most recent successful boot. So I resorted to pointing a camera running at 120fps at the monitor.

Based on what I got it looks like something to do with AppleHDA, but I'm not really sure what causes this kind of thing, cause I'm a noob

Here is what is going on right as the kernel panic happens. As you can see this stuff is scrolling so fast the LCD pixels can't keep up and there's major text ghosting on the image.
Screen Shot 2020-04-09 at 10.55.18 AM.png
 
Any ideas on this?
maybe zip and upload your clover folder so someone may be able to advise

also in terminal:
Code:
sudo kextcache -i /
and copy and paste the results here
 
When I was zipping up the clover kexts folder I made the realization that there are a few kexts I have in both Libraries/Extensions and also in EFI/Clover/Kexts/Others. The duplicates are AppleALC IntelMausiEthernet and WhateverGreen. Could that be an issue?

The zipped contents of EFI/Clover is attached.

Here's the output of sudo kextcache -i /
Code:
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a9176dc50 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/FakeSMC.kext/", ID = "org.netkas.driver.FakeSMC"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a91742380 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/FakePCIID.kext/", ID = "org.rehabman.driver.FakePCIID" }
Kext with invalid signature (-67050) allowed: <OSKext 0x7ffa915c8570 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/USBInjectAll.kext/", ID = "com.rehabman.driver.USBInjectAll"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a915e9500 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/FakePCIID_XHCIMux.kext/", ID = "org.rehabman.driver.FakePCIID.XHCIMux"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a91513680 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/WhateverGreen.kext/", ID = "as.vit9696.WhateverGreen"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a91506570 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/Lilu.kext/", ID = "as.vit9696.Lilu"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a915a3200 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/XHCI-200-series-injector.kext/", ID = "org.rehabman.injector.200-series-XHCI"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a91567ef0 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/IntelMausiEthernet.kext/", ID = "com.insanelymac.IntelMausiEthernet"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a91516860 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/AppleALC.kext/", ID = "as.vit9696.AppleALC"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a9150fba0 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/AirportBrcmFixup.kext/", ID = "as.lvs1974.AirportBrcmFixup"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a91507720 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/realtekALC.kext/", ID = "com.apple.driver.RealtekALC" }
Invalid signature -67050 for kext <OSKext 0x7ffa915c8570 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/USBInjectAll.kext/", ID = "com.rehabman.driver.USBInjectAll" }
KernelCache ID: B8578E9D3FDF5B64B688E12419632AF3
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b511c143c0 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/Lilu.kext/", ID = "as.vit9696.Lilu"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b511c160b0 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/realtekALC.kext/", ID = "com.apple.driver.RealtekALC"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b511c1eda0 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/AirportBrcmFixup.kext/", ID = "as.lvs1974.AirportBrcmFixup"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b511c24490 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/AppleALC.kext/", ID = "as.vit9696.AppleALC"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b511c5e810 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/IntelMausiEthernet.kext/", ID = "com.insanelymac.IntelMausiEthernet"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b511cb3350 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/XHCI-200-series-injector.kext/", ID = "org.rehabman.injector.200-series-XHCI"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b511cb9150 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/WhateverGreen.kext/", ID = "as.vit9696.WhateverGreen"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b511cf7480 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/FakePCIID_XHCIMux.kext/", ID = "org.rehabman.driver.FakePCIID.XHCIMux" }
Kext with invalid signature (-67050) allowed: <OSKext 0x7fb511cd8880 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/USBInjectAll.kext/", ID = "com.rehabman.driver.USBInjectAll"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b4e314f330 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/FakePCIID.kext/", ID = "org.rehabman.driver.FakePCIID"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b4e3176a10 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/HoRNDIS.kext/", ID = "com.joshuawise.kexts.HoRNDIS"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b4e1d75140 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/FakeSMC.kext/", ID = "org.netkas.driver.FakeSMC" }
 

Attachments

  • CLOVER.zip
    3.8 MB · Views: 32
When I was zipping up the clover kexts folder I made the realization that there are a few kexts I have in both Libraries/Extensions and also in EFI/Clover/Kexts/Others. The duplicates are AppleALC IntelMausiEthernet and WhateverGreen. Could that be an issue?

The zipped contents of EFI/Clover is attached.

Here's the output of sudo kextcache -i /
Code:
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a9176dc50 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/FakeSMC.kext/", ID = "org.netkas.driver.FakeSMC"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a91742380 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/FakePCIID.kext/", ID = "org.rehabman.driver.FakePCIID" }
Kext with invalid signature (-67050) allowed: <OSKext 0x7ffa915c8570 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/USBInjectAll.kext/", ID = "com.rehabman.driver.USBInjectAll"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a915e9500 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/FakePCIID_XHCIMux.kext/", ID = "org.rehabman.driver.FakePCIID.XHCIMux"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a91513680 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/WhateverGreen.kext/", ID = "as.vit9696.WhateverGreen"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a91506570 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/Lilu.kext/", ID = "as.vit9696.Lilu"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a915a3200 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/XHCI-200-series-injector.kext/", ID = "org.rehabman.injector.200-series-XHCI"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a91567ef0 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/IntelMausiEthernet.kext/", ID = "com.insanelymac.IntelMausiEthernet"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a91516860 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/AppleALC.kext/", ID = "as.vit9696.AppleALC"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a9150fba0 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/AirportBrcmFixup.kext/", ID = "as.lvs1974.AirportBrcmFixup"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7ffa91507720 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/realtekALC.kext/", ID = "com.apple.driver.RealtekALC" }
Invalid signature -67050 for kext <OSKext 0x7ffa915c8570 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/USBInjectAll.kext/", ID = "com.rehabman.driver.USBInjectAll" }
KernelCache ID: B8578E9D3FDF5B64B688E12419632AF3
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b511c143c0 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/Lilu.kext/", ID = "as.vit9696.Lilu"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b511c160b0 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/realtekALC.kext/", ID = "com.apple.driver.RealtekALC"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b511c1eda0 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/AirportBrcmFixup.kext/", ID = "as.lvs1974.AirportBrcmFixup"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b511c24490 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/AppleALC.kext/", ID = "as.vit9696.AppleALC"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b511c5e810 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/IntelMausiEthernet.kext/", ID = "com.insanelymac.IntelMausiEthernet"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b511cb3350 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/XHCI-200-series-injector.kext/", ID = "org.rehabman.injector.200-series-XHCI"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b511cb9150 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/WhateverGreen.kext/", ID = "as.vit9696.WhateverGreen"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b511cf7480 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/FakePCIID_XHCIMux.kext/", ID = "org.rehabman.driver.FakePCIID.XHCIMux" }
Kext with invalid signature (-67050) allowed: <OSKext 0x7fb511cd8880 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/USBInjectAll.kext/", ID = "com.rehabman.driver.USBInjectAll"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b4e314f330 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/FakePCIID.kext/", ID = "org.rehabman.driver.FakePCIID"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b4e3176a10 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/HoRNDIS.kext/", ID = "com.joshuawise.kexts.HoRNDIS" }
Kext with invalid signature (-67062) allowed: <OSKext 0x7fb4e1d75140 [0x7fff875f08c0]> { URL = "file:///Library/Extensions/FakeSMC.kext/", ID = "org.netkas.driver.FakeSMC" }
best to just have your kexts in clover/kexts/other will Catalina, remove the above in /L/E
 
Maybe I'm not understanding how it all works, but when I moved the kexts out of /L/E and just put them in clover/kexts/other that just resulted in the kexts not working at all
 
Update: It definitely is related to AppleALC.kext . If I use the boot arg -alcoff it doesn't kernel panic. Does that mean I have something configured wrong with AppleALC?
 
Update: It definitely is related to AppleALC.kext . If I use the boot arg -alcoff it doesn't kernel panic. Does that mean I have something configured wrong with AppleALC?
try an earlier version of AppleALC?
 
Status
Not open for further replies.
Back
Top